If you want to shoot BP in the .32-20 consider duplexing. I duplex load my .310 Cadet with 3.7gr H4227 (the least amount the Lee disc measure will throw) and top it with 13-14gr Swiss 3Fg (depending on which bullet I am using) compressed to allow the heel of the bullet to seat. The load shoots so clean the bore is shiny after shooting. Have fired 50 consecutive rounds without any wiping or cleaning and stellar accuracy.

I have one, Taylor and Company, with double triggers.I'd read a lot of posts regarding quality issues, but mine does not have any issues of any kind. Brass come out after firing with same contour as before. Bore is slick as can be with no loose or tight spots. Have not slugged it and shoots 313 commercial cast with no leading. And this is at 1600+ fps. I like it a lot. My aa1680 load from Ken Waters Pet Loads is very accurate at 100 yds.

Mine is a single-trigger Cimarron (made by Uberti) with a 30" barrel and, after a thousand rounds or so, I have absolutely no complaints. 2" (or better) iron-sight groups @ 100M with a 311008, sized .313, over either AA1680 or IMR4227. Only 'problem' I've ever encountered was the scarcity of 32-20 brass through the first half of last year but Starline finally came through and, for now, it's readily available.
